Welcome to the Quindell Search relevance team. Tuning changes for the ranking service ship weekly; synonym maps and boost weights live in the relevance-config repo and are reviewed by two raters before merge. As release manager, you cut the tuning bundle every Thursday after the offline eval run passes the NDCG threshold. Do not hand-edit weights in staging — regenerate from the notebook. The bundle must be signed before the deploy pipeline at Harwick will accept it, using the key below.

deploy key for yadup-badug: bky6_rLH3qD

## Artifact Signing — SDK Parity Notes (Weekly Sync)

Kestrel SDK for Android reached parity with the Swift client this sprint: offline queueing, batched telemetry, and retry semantics now match. Both SDKs ship as signed artifacts from the same pipeline. Remaining gap: background sync throttling, targeted next sprint. Verify both release bundles before tagging. Both artifacts validate against the shared signing key below.

signing key of kawig-fafog = bky19_6Fypv1qws7J8qJtaYjX

## Environments — Pellwick Payroll Exporter

As of release 4.2, the export format switched from fixed-width to delimited records in all environments. Staging flipped first; production followed after the Thornbury ledger team signed off. If exports fail validation, confirm the environment is on the new schema flag. The active configuration for the production environment is listed below.

service settings:
ralael:
  pin: 7453
  tenant: zorath
  seal: seal_087806e4
  metrics_host: metrics.ralael.paliqworks.example
  standby_team: fraath
  escalation: praok-istiel
  nonce: 10e083

Runbook 7.3 — HSM delivery, Pellbright data hall. Heads up: the hardware security module arrives in a tamper-evident case, and it stays in that case until the vault custodian is present. Check the seal serials against the shipping note, log the arrival time, and don't park the case anywhere unsupervised — not even for a coffee. The courier exchange itself follows the confidential instruction noted directly below.

dispatch memo: the sorius tamius courier leaves the praeth ledger at gate 4873 under passcode 928014